NEW ROCHELLE, NY — When school is out for February vacation, the New Rochelle Public Library is in full-swing with an array of free programs for students in Pre-K through Grade 5.

On Tuesday, February 20th, two Winter Craft Workshops will be held: from 10:30 am – 11:30 noon at the Huguenot Children’s Library and from 1:00 pm – 2:00 pm, main library meeting room. Children will be guided in creating their own magical winter wonderland using air-drying clay. Registration is required at HCL: please call 632-8954. Seating is on a first come-first served, beginning at 12:45, in the meeting room of the main library.

The “Film for the Younger Set” on Wednesday, February 21st, from 10:30 am – 11:30 am, will be A Snowy Day and Other Great Stories. A handful of enchanting stories by Ezra Jack Keats are beautifully adapted as “moving storybooks” in this treasury of tales beginning with the Caldecott Medal winner, The Snowy Day. When Peter discovers a pristine world of white outside his window, his wondrous day unfolds with the simple pleasures of sticks, snow-laden trees, and snow angels. He appears in six more stories growing from a small boy in Whistle for Willie to adolescence in Pet Show! This movie is geared for children ages 3 – 7 years and takes place in the Ossie Davis Theater of the main library.

At 2:00 pm on Wednesday, February 21st, the popular entertainer Jim McClenahan takes the stage of the library’s Ossie Davis Theater for his hilarious “Magic and Comedy Show.” Seating will be on a first-come, first-served basis, to the 140-seat capacity of the theater.

All ages are invited to meet author Barry Wittenstein on Thursday, February 22nd, at 1:00 pm in the meeting Room of the main library. The engaging, funny author of Waiting for Pumpsie, and The Boo-Boos That Changed the World: A True Story About an Accidental Invention (Really!) will be sharing his experiences as a children’s book author and his how his fascination with Band-Aids led to a book! Following the visit, everyone is invited to design their own giant Band-Aid, using a wide assortment of art supplies and creativity.

The Friday, February 23rd, “Live Performance for the Younger Set” will feature singer, songwriter & entertainer Zev Haber, from 10:30 am – 11:15 am. One of our favorite children’s performers, Zev returns for another upbeat performance of funny stories, silly songs, and rousing audience participation.

At 1:00 pm on the afternoon of Friday, February 23rd, The Secret World of Arrietty will be shown.

In this remake of the magical tale, The Borrowers, imagination comes to life with beautiful animation. In a secret world hidden beneath the floorboards, little people called Borrowers live quietly among us. But when tenacious and tiny Arrietty is discovered by Shawn, a human boy, their secret and forbidden friendship blossoms into an extraordinary, heartwarming adventure of friendship and courage. Featuring the voices of Disney Channel’s Bridgit Mendler and David Henrie and comedic all-stars Will Arnett, Amy Poehler and Carol Burnett, the film delights children and adults of all ages and adults. The movie is rated G and runs 95 minutes.
